The monthly revenue collection (in millions of Naira, ₦’million\text{₦'million}) from six regional revenue offices of a state government was recorded as 1414, 1818, 1212, xx, 2222, and 1616. If the arithmetic mean of the revenue collected across all six offices is 17 million\text{₦}17\text{ million}, what is the value of xx?

Cevap: 20 million Naira

Cevap

The value of xx is 20 million Naira20\text{ million Naira} (or simply 2020).
The arithmetic mean is defined as xˉ=xn\bar{x} = \frac{\sum x}{n}. For n=6n = 6 offices with a mean of 17 million17\text{ million}, the total sum must be 6×17=102 million6 \times 17 = 102\text{ million}. Summing the known values gives 14+18+12+22+16=8214 + 18 + 12 + 22 + 16 = 82. Subtracting 8282 from 102102 yields x=20 million Nairax = 20\text{ million Naira}.
